mission and values

Intercultural Relations is a registered non-profit organisation that has been committed to intercultural exchange and development cooperation since 2020. Our aim is to build bridges between different cultures through projects and programmes and to promote a deeper understanding of each other.

how everything started

2004
Start of a student exchange programme between Schillergymnasium Münster and Farmschule Baumgartsbrunn, Namibia
2015
Christoph Lammen becomes deputy state coordinator for UNESCO schools in NRW
2018
Foundation of the German-Namibian school network by Christoph Lammen and Thomas Worringer
2020
Christoph Lammen and Joachim Keferstein (Ministerial Councillor for Schools and Further Education in the Ministry for Schools and Education, NRW) found Intercultural Relations e.V.
2020
First craft project of Intercultural Relations e.V. in Namibia: start of construction of the soup kitchen at Elim Primary School
2021
Contract negotiations for the construction of a meeting centre in Baumgartsbrunn
2022
Start of renovation and construction work at the meeting centre
2023
Establishment of the first workshops by German and Namibian craftsmen and women
2023
Agreement with the Namibian Wildlife Resorts (NWR) on joint craft projects in the Namibian national parks
2025
Opening of the Vocational Training Academy
